"This is a beautiful 177 year old city cemetery. A bit worn form the ravages of time but a new group has formed to take it to the next 177 years. The founding fathers and mothers of Brunswick are buried here and tho the cemetery is small (about 1200 graves) it is BIG on charm. One of the most lovely Victorian Cemeteries I have ever seen."

Guynel Johnson

"My experience was to visit the old grave stones an check out the many old time veterans that were residing there. Many years ago I had visited there an was shocked that no one was taking care of it as the grass was growing over most of the head stones an they were unreadable. But to my surprise the Lady's of Oak Grove had decided to take an interest in it an started cleaning it up. They even had the little house painted with bright colors an had planted knockout rose bushes an had benches put in actually it was quite serene an peaceful to be able to sit an pay respect to old forgotten loved ones. From the looks of it most of the people buried there were some of the founders of the city an many head stones were decorated with American Flags an some with Christmas Wreaths. I always go through with several family members an we all read the head stones an imagine what it must have been like back then in the late 1700's an 1800's what each person had to endure during there life time.There were many infants buried there as well. Kinda sad. The Live Oak Trees with the swaying moss an resurrection ferns growing on the tree limbs covering them like a blanket. I could sit there for hours as it stays quite cool there even during a hot day.."

A Glimpse into Brunswick's Past

Oak Grove Cemetery, established over 177 years ago, serves as the final resting place for many of Brunswick's founding families and early residents. Walking through its grounds is like stepping back in time, offering a tangible connection to the city's rich history. You'll find gravestones bearing dates from the late 18th and 19th centuries, many adorned with American flags and Christmas wreaths, indicating ongoing respect for those interred here. Reddit

The cemetery is also home to numerous veterans, a poignant reminder of their service. Despite the ravages of time, a dedicated group, the 'Ladies of Oak Grove,' has taken on the crucial task of restoration. Their efforts have revitalized the space, painting the small house at the entrance and planting rose bushes, creating a more serene and welcoming atmosphere for visitors. Reddit

This ongoing preservation work ensures that the stories and legacies of Brunswick's pioneers are not forgotten. It's a place where history, nature, and community spirit converge, offering a unique and reflective experience for all who visit.

The Ethereal Beauty of Live Oaks and Spanish Moss

One of the most striking features of Oak Grove Cemetery is its breathtaking natural beauty, dominated by ancient live oak trees. These majestic trees, draped with ethereal Spanish moss and resurrection ferns, create a canopy that casts a cool, dappled shade over the grounds. This natural setting provides a serene and almost mystical ambiance, making it a popular spot for those seeking tranquility and a connection with nature. Reddit

The visual spectacle of the moss-laden branches swaying gently in the breeze is particularly captivating. It contributes significantly to the cemetery's Southern Gothic charm, a theme often highlighted by visitors and content creators. The unique ecosystem supported by these trees, including the resurrection ferns that unfurl after rain, adds another layer of natural wonder to the experience. InstagramReddit

Even on the hottest Georgia days, the dense foliage of the live oaks offers a welcome respite from the heat. This makes Oak Grove Cemetery a comfortable place to explore year-round, allowing visitors to linger and appreciate the peaceful surroundings and the poignant history held within its borders.
